| Ability: Flash Fire | ||||||||||
| Flash Fire: Activates when user is hit by a damaging Fire-type move (including Fire-type Hidden Power). Once activated, user’s Fire-type moves deal 1.5 times damage. While this ability is in effect, this Pokémon is immune to damage from Fire-type attacks and Fire-type Hidden Power (accuracy and effect from these moves are ignored). For Fire-type Pokémon with this ability, Will-O-Wisp activates this ability without having an effect. If a non-Fire-type Pokémon has this ability, Will-O-Wisp will activate the ability and will have an effect. | ||||||||||

| Flavour Text | |
| Diamond | It dwells in volcanic caves. It digs in with its cross-shaped feet to crawl on ceilings and walls. |
| Pearl | |
| Platinum | Its body is made of rugged steel. However, it is partially melted in spots because of its own heat. |
| HeartGold | Boiling blood, like magma, circulates through its body. It makes its dwelling place in volcanic caves. |
